CCTV of armed robbery released - Lalor Park

Police investigating an armed robbery at Lalor Park have released vision of the incident as they appeal for witnesses or anyone with information to come forward.

About 4.45pm on Friday 30 August 2018, a 25-year-old staff member was threatened by a man armed with a firearm outside a licensed premises on Sackville Street.

The man, who had his face covered with a hood, entered the store with the staff member and demanded cash.

He was given a bag with an amount of cash before he fled the scene on a bicycle. The staff member was not injured.

Investigating police have now released vision and images of the incident.

The offender has been described as male, 180-190cm tall, Caucasian, wearing a black spray jacket with the hood over his head, trackpants, black/green coloured joggers, and carrying he was carrying a black sports bag with blue straps and riding a black pushbike.

Anyone with information on the identity of the man is urged to contact police.
